Socket buckling type assembly type overhead ground system
A socket opposite-buckling type assembly type overhead ground system comprises an annular building wall, a plurality of overhead floor units are arranged above a floor in the building wall, and adjusting supports are arranged at the bottoms of the four end corners of each overhead floor unit; the raised floor unit comprises a rectangular unit plate, and an adhesive layer is arranged on the bottom face of the unit plate. A fixing frame is arranged at the bottom of the unit plate, and a first slot and a second slot are formed in the fixing frame; the adjusting support comprises a first supporting plate, a second supporting plate, a third supporting plate and a fourth supporting plate. The two sides of the middle of the fourth supporting plate are each provided with a sliding plate. The first inserting grooves and the second inserting grooves of the raised floor units are connected with the corresponding third supporting plates in an inserted mode, the ends of the fourth plates and the ninth plates of the raised floor units are located on the top faces of the corresponding fourth supporting plates, and the ends of the bottom plates of the raised floor units are located on the top faces of the corresponding second supporting plates. The length directions of the protruding parts of the bottom plates of all the raised floor units are parallel, and pipeline grooves are formed.
